Find `dy/dx if y=5x^7`

Text Solution

AI Generated Solution

The correct Answer is:
To find \( \frac{dy}{dx} \) for the function \( y = 5x^7 \), we will use the power rule of differentiation. Here are the steps: ### Step 1: Identify the function We have the function: \[ y = 5x^7 \] ### Step 2: Apply the power rule The power rule states that if \( y = ax^n \), then: \[ \frac{dy}{dx} = n \cdot ax^{n-1} \] In our case, \( a = 5 \) and \( n = 7 \). ### Step 3: Differentiate the function Using the power rule: \[ \frac{dy}{dx} = 7 \cdot 5x^{7-1} \] This simplifies to: \[ \frac{dy}{dx} = 35x^6 \] ### Step 4: Write the final answer Thus, the derivative \( \frac{dy}{dx} \) is: \[ \frac{dy}{dx} = 35x^6 \] ---
